Understanding Bonuses and Wagering Requirements
Bonuses are the headline that draws most new players, but the devil lives in the details. A typical welcome bonus might advertise “100% up to $1,000,” yet it often comes with a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ount, not the deposit. That means you must bet $30,000 before you can withdraw any bonus winnings – a figure many casual players never reach.
Look for bonuses that combine a low wagering multiplier with a clear cap on maximum cash‑out. Some Canadian‑friendly casinos also offer “no‑wager” free spins, where any winnings are withdrawn instantly, which is a sweet spot for beginners. Always compare the total value of the offer – deposit match, free spins, and any reload bonuses – against the effort required to meet the conditions.

Registration, Verification, and KYC – What to Expect
Signing up at a reputable casino usually takes under five minutes: you’ll provide an email, create a password, and set a currency (CAD is the default for Canadian accounts). After the initial registration, most sites ask for verification documents – a government‑issued ID and a proof of address – to comply with anti‑money‑laundering (AML) regulations.
The verification step can feel intrusive, but it protects you from fraud and ensures that winnings are paid out to the rightful owner. Look for casinos that explain the process clearly, offer a secure upload portal, and process documents within 24‑48 hours. If you’re ever asked for excessive information (like social security numbers), it’s a sign to move on.

Licensing, Security, and Safe Play
A licence from a respected authority – such as the Malta Gaming Authority, UK Gambling Commission, or the Kahnawake Gaming Commission – is the first badge of trust. It means the casino’s games are regularly audited for fairness and the operator follows strict anti‑fraud measures. Check the footer of the site for licence numbers; you can verify them on the regulator’s website.
Security goes hand‑in‑hand with licensing. Look for SSL encryption (the padlock icon in the address bar) and two‑factor authentication (2FA) for log‑ins and withdrawals. These layers protect your personal data and financial transactions from hackers. When a casino combines a solid licence with modern security protocols, you can play with confidence.
